Formerly Resilience: A Journal of the Environmental Humanities, through volume 10, no. 3, Fall 2023 (E-ISSN: 2330-8117) Resistance: A Journal of the Radical Environmental Humanities is a hub for radical scholarship within the field of environmental humanities. The radical environmental humanities encompass any approach that challenges the current status quo in both society and academia, aligning with grassroots movements and marginalized individuals, while contributing to research that fosters more equitable socioecological relationships. The journal seeks to serve as a launching point for collective exploration of this multi-faceted realm.
